WebThe education and training structure common to all trades delivered at DkIT consists of the following phases: Phase 1: On-the-job training with the employer (12 weeks) Phase 2: Off-the-job training with ETB (20 to 22 weeks) Phase 3: On-the-job training with the employer Phase 4: Off-the-job training with the Institute of Technology (10 - 11 weeks) Web1 de abr. de 2024 · Most plumbers learn their skills through apprenticeship programmes, where they get formal and practical on-the-job training. To fully qualify as a plumber, you need to take the industry Trade Test and then register with the Plumbing Industry Registration Board (PIRB). WebAccording to the National Careers Service, the average starting salary for a plumber is £15,000 per year rising to £40,000 per year with experience. It’s not unusual, however, for some plumbers to earn over £100,000 per year. The Daily Mail wrote an article on a plumber who works for Pimlico Plumbers who earned £210,000 in one year.
